Molecular Diagnostics in Lucknow — PCR & Genetic Testing

Detecting infections and genetic changes at the level of DNA and RNA.

Molecular diagnostics reads the genetic material itself — the DNA and RNA of a virus, a bacterium, or your own cells. Techniques like PCR amplify tiny amounts of that material until it can be detected, which makes them extraordinarily sensitive and specific.

What molecular testing can do

By detecting an organism's genetic signature directly, PCR can confirm an infection earlier and more definitively than antibody tests — often before the body has even mounted a response.

The same amplification, run quantitatively, measures viral load — how much virus is present — which is how conditions like hepatitis and HIV are monitored on treatment. Molecular methods also underpin an expanding range of genetic tests.

Common questions

What is PCR, in simple terms?

PCR is a technique that copies a tiny piece of an organism's genetic material millions of times until there is enough to detect. That amplification is what makes it so sensitive — it can find an infection from a very small amount.

How is molecular testing different from an antibody test?

An antibody test looks for your body's response to an infection, which takes days to build. A molecular test looks for the organism's own genetic material directly, so it can confirm an infection earlier and more specifically.

What is a viral load test for?

It measures how much virus is present in the blood — used to monitor infections like hepatitis and HIV during treatment, so a doctor can see whether the treatment is working.
